Commit Graph

12 Commits (53295e052d0b5fde8f2d94cb8f41427876c82935)

Author SHA1 Message Date
Matthew Wild fbfa652fba util.muc: Fix location of <x> element on error replies 16 years ago
Waqas Hussain 273fa0fd8a MUC: Added the MUC child element to conflict errors 17 years ago
Matthew Wild 0372326fb1 mod_muc: Set correct 'from' JID when sending the room subject to joiners, fixes a traceback 17 years ago
Matthew Wild 118883d655 Remove version number from copyright headers 17 years ago
Waqas Hussain 4a056707a5 util.muc: Fixed duplicate parameter names in function room:set_subject 17 years ago
Waqas Hussain 8fe98de119 util.muc: Fixed incorrect parameters for a function call 17 years ago
Waqas Hussain 45df0615ef util.muc: Relaxed top-level routing checks to allow node-less rooms, and removed redundant checks 17 years ago
Waqas Hussain 1bd4a36326 util.muc, mod_muc: Commented rewriting of vCard requests' recipients' JID from full to bare, and marked it as a TODO 17 years ago
Waqas Hussain 84f9d6c531 util.muc: Don't reply with an error in response to unacceptable result stanzas 17 years ago
Waqas Hussain da05cf050d util.muc: Fixed error occuring on room leave 17 years ago
Waqas Hussain 58fd907dac util.muc: Made internal methods local 17 years ago
Waqas Hussain d5869e099a util.muc: A MUC library - initial commit 17 years ago
Waqas Hussain 89fb8fa9f7 mod_muc: commented connection replace detection code because google keeps resendng directed presence 17 years ago
Waqas Hussain 3f6a1b347f mod_muc: s/broadcast_history/send_history/ - since the cast isn't broad 17 years ago
Waqas Hussain a747c4ddf2 mod_muc: Extracted sending of occupant list into its own function 17 years ago
Waqas Hussain 684562c67d mod_muc: Extracted history broadcast into its own function 17 years ago
Matthew Wild e241b85a56 mod_*: Fix many unnecessary global accesses in modules (already committed to main repo) 17 years ago
Waqas Hussain 9475023446 mod_muc: The default component name is now 'Chatrooms' 17 years ago
Waqas Hussain 80b83b928e mod_muc: The default component name is now 'Chatrooms' 17 years ago
Waqas Hussain 5bffff6d27 mod_muc: The default room name is the room node 17 years ago
Waqas Hussain 491e998884 mod_muc: The default room name is the room node 17 years ago
Matthew Wild ca9a9eb85e mod_*: Fix a load of global accesses 17 years ago
Matthew Wild edd59b5d38 mod_muc: Fix malformed presence stanzas (thanks elmex) 17 years ago
Waqas Hussain 1de71a88b9 Added: MUC: Room invites 17 years ago
Matthew Wild c80f91dc02 0.3->0.4 17 years ago
Waqas Hussain 1617a77676 MUC: Kick participants for error replies only on a selected list of error conditions 17 years ago
Matthew Wild b6b9906c3c mod_muc: Don't bounce error replies in response to errors 17 years ago
Waqas Hussain 4c2d9d14bc MUC: Added copyright notice 17 years ago
Waqas Hussain 56b621a54d MUC: Replaced some duplicate code 17 years ago
Waqas Hussain 656e45305c MUC: Removed commented and unused code 17 years ago
Waqas Hussain 8f0b93e738 MUC: Workaround for a Gajim bug (it includes <x xmlns='http://jabber.org/protocol/muc'/> in nick change presences) 17 years ago
Waqas Hussain b561d47783 MUC: Use util.stanza.clone instead of pre/deserialize for cloning stanzas 17 years ago
Waqas Hussain 4c696b7d8a MUC: Syntax error in last commit - this is lua :) 17 years ago
Waqas Hussain 1113fbdedd MUC: Throw an error if we try talking to ourselves 17 years ago
Waqas Hussain 3af91c3bf2 MUC: Bug fixes and workarounds 17 years ago
Waqas Hussain 3b253992f1 MUC: Logging - logger doesn't like nils 17 years ago
Waqas Hussain ac2f11fb5f MUC: Added logging 17 years ago
Waqas Hussain b964df3b32 MUC: Various fixes 17 years ago
Waqas Hussain 264ed76508 MUC: Fixed: Presence for user joining the roomi was sent twice to the user 17 years ago
Waqas Hussain 0ed691e563 MUC: Made vCards work by redirecting vCard requests to bare JIDs 17 years ago
Waqas Hussain 11b1d563ce MUC: Kick participants sending error messages to other participants 17 years ago
Waqas Hussain e635b213df MUC: Private stanzas (private messages, IQs, etc) 17 years ago
Waqas Hussain 2fe7662497 MUC: Presence and message stanzas now fully work (status messages, xhtml-im, etc) 17 years ago
Waqas Hussain e711e847dd mod_muc: Room history 17 years ago
Waqas Hussain c11c83d1b4 Changed mod_muc to work with changed component manager 17 years ago
Matthew Wild 7e20825e9c mod_muc: Add 'nick' to unavailable presence of nick changes. Thanks to Asterix for spotting :) 17 years ago
Matthew Wild c341e61787 mod_muc: Convert to unix line endings 17 years ago
Matthew Wild 75a4fe6010 mod_muc: Add support for being a component 17 years ago
Waqas Hussain 53fd89fe98 mod_muc: Added unload, save and restore callbacks to allow reloading code while preserving state 17 years ago
Waqas Hussain e101b6d220 mod_muc: deregister component on unload 17 years ago